Cyber threats are a constant concern in today’s digital landscape. Hackers target websites to steal sensitive data, disrupt services, or exploit vulnerabilities for malicious purposes. A robust web hosting security plan is essential to safeguard your website, protect user data, and maintain your online reputation.
This comprehensive guide explores the critical aspects of web hosting security, common cyber threats, and actionable steps to protect your site.
1. Understanding Web Hosting Security
Web hosting security refers to the measures taken to protect a hosting environment, ensuring the safety of the websites it supports. It involves protecting data, server infrastructure, and users from malicious attacks.
Key Elements of Web Hosting Security
- Data Protection: Ensures sensitive information is encrypted and inaccessible to unauthorized users.
- Server Security: Protects the server from attacks like Distributed Denial of Service (DDoS) and brute force attempts.
- User Safety: Safeguards website visitors from phishing, malware, and scams.
2. Common Cyber Threats to Websites
a. Malware and Viruses
- What They Do: Inject malicious code into websites to steal data or redirect traffic to harmful sites.
- Example: Ransomware that encrypts website data and demands payment for access.
b. DDoS Attacks
- What They Do: Overwhelm a server with traffic, making the website inaccessible.
- Impact: Leads to downtime, loss of revenue, and damage to reputation.
c. SQL Injection
- What It Does: Exploits vulnerabilities in a website’s database to steal or manipulate data.
- Impact: Compromises sensitive information like customer records or login credentials.
d. Cross-Site Scripting (XSS)
- What It Does: Injects malicious scripts into web pages viewed by users.
- Impact: Steals session cookies, credentials, or personal information.
e. Phishing and Social Engineering
- What They Do: Trick users into revealing sensitive information like passwords or credit card details.
- Impact: Financial losses and identity theft.
3. Importance of Choosing a Secure Hosting Provider
Your hosting provider plays a crucial role in your website’s security. A reliable provider offers features and tools to protect your site from threats.
Key Security Features to Look For:
- SSL Certificates: Encrypts data exchanged between the website and its users.
- DDoS Protection: Prevents traffic overload from malicious attacks.
- Regular Backups: Ensures data can be restored in case of an attack or failure.
- Firewalls: Blocks unauthorized access to your server.
- Malware Scanning: Detects and removes malicious code before it causes damage.
4. Web Hosting Security Best Practices
a. Enable SSL Encryption
- Why It’s Important: Protects data during transfer, ensuring it cannot be intercepted by attackers.
- How to Implement: Most hosting providers offer free SSL certificates; activate them via your control panel.
b. Regular Backups
- Why It’s Important: Backups ensure you can recover your website quickly after an attack.
- How to Implement: Schedule automatic backups via your hosting provider or third-party tools.
c. Use Strong Passwords and Authentication
- Why It’s Important: Weak passwords make it easy for hackers to gain access to your site.
- How to Implement:
- Use a combination of letters, numbers, and special characters.
- Enable two-factor authentication (2FA) for added security.
d. Keep Software and Plugins Updated
- Why It’s Important: Outdated software can have vulnerabilities that hackers exploit.
- How to Implement:
- Regularly update your CMS (e.g., WordPress), themes, and plugins.
- Use tools like ManageWP to monitor and update multiple websites.
e. Implement a Web Application Firewall (WAF)
- Why It’s Important: Blocks malicious traffic before it reaches your website.
- How to Implement:
- Use hosting providers with built-in WAFs or third-party solutions like Cloudflare.
f. Monitor Server Logs
- Why It’s Important: Logs can reveal suspicious activity, helping you act quickly.
- How to Implement:
- Access server logs via your hosting control panel.
- Use log analysis tools to detect anomalies.
5. Advanced Security Measures for High-Risk Websites
For websites handling sensitive data or experiencing high traffic, advanced security measures are essential.
a. DDoS Protection
- What It Does: Identifies and blocks malicious traffic while allowing legitimate users to access your site.
- Providers to Consider: Cloudflare, Akamai, and AWS Shield.
b. Malware Removal Services
- What It Does: Scans and removes malicious code from your website.
- Recommended Tools: Sucuri, SiteLock, and Wordfence.
c. Security Patches and Vulnerability Management
- What It Does: Fixes vulnerabilities in server software and CMS platforms.
- How to Implement:
- Regularly check for patches from your hosting provider.
- Subscribe to vulnerability alerts for your CMS.
6. Security Features Offered by Top Hosting Providers
a. Bluehost
- Security Features: Free SSL, automated backups, and built-in malware scanning.
- Best For: Small businesses and WordPress websites.
b. SiteGround
- Security Features: AI-driven anti-bot system, daily backups, and WAF.
- Best For: ECommerce and content-heavy sites.
c. Kinsta
- Security Features: DDoS detection, free SSL, and daily backups.
- Best For: High-traffic WordPress websites.
d. AWS (Amazon Web Services)
- Security Features: Advanced encryption, IAM (Identity and Access Management), and DDoS protection.
- Best For: Enterprises and custom applications.
7. Monitoring and Auditing Your Website’s Security
a. Regular Vulnerability Scans
- Why It’s Important: Identifies weaknesses before hackers can exploit them.
- Tools to Use: Qualys, Acunetix, and Nessus.
b. Penetration Testing
- Why It’s Important: Simulates attacks to assess your website’s defenses.
- How to Perform: Hire certified ethical hackers or use tools like Metasploit.
c. Track Security Metrics
- Why It’s Important: Helps measure the effectiveness of your security measures.
- Metrics to Monitor:
- Number of attempted attacks blocked.
- Downtime caused by security incidents.
8. Educating Your Team and Users
a. Employee Training
- Train employees to recognize phishing attempts and use secure practices.
- Emphasize the importance of updating passwords and avoiding unsafe downloads.
b. User Awareness
- Educate users on creating strong passwords and recognizing phishing links.
- Provide resources on safe browsing habits.
9. Emerging Trends in Web Hosting Security
a. AI-Powered Threat Detection
- AI tools analyze patterns to identify and block threats in real-time.
b. Zero Trust Architecture
- Implements strict access controls, requiring verification for every user and device.
c. Blockchain Technology
- Provides tamper-proof data storage and enhances transparency in hosting environments.
10. Steps to Recover from a Cyberattack
a. Assess the Damage
- Identify affected systems and data breaches.
- Use forensic tools to trace the attack’s source.
b. Restore Backups
- Restore your website to the most recent clean backup.
- Test functionality before going live.
c. Implement Post-Attack Measures
- Update all security credentials.
- Strengthen defenses to prevent future attacks.
Conclusion
Web hosting security is critical for protecting your website, users, and business reputation. By understanding common threats, choosing a secure hosting provider, and implementing best practices, you can significantly reduce your risk of falling victim to cyberattacks.
Invest in robust security measures today to ensure your website remains safe, reliable, and trustworthy for all users. Cyber threats may evolve, but with the right defenses, your website will stay a step ahead.
Leave a Reply